What is nomination communicative strategy?

Nomination in communicative strategies is defined as presenting a relevant topic clearly and truthfully. This strategy is normally used at the beginning of the interaction to set the purpose of the conversation.

What have you learned communicative strategy?

Answer: Communication strategies are strategies that learners use to overcome these problems in order to convey their intended meaning. Strategies used may include paraphrasing, substitution, coining new words, switching to the first language, and asking for clarification.

What is turn-taking communicative strategy?

Turn-taking is a type of organization in conversation and discourse where participants speak one at a time in alternating turns. While the structure is generally universal, that is, overlapping talk is generally avoided and silence between turns is minimized, turn-taking conventions vary by culture and community.

How would you define termination as a communication strategy?

Types of communicative strategies Termination Termination refers to the conversation participants’ close-initiating expressions that end a topic in a conversation. Most of the time, the topic initiator takes responsibility to signal the end of the discussion as well.

What is topic control in communicative strategy?

Topic Control – A communicative strategy used to control and prevent unnecessary interruptions and topic shifts in a certain conversation. – Topic control is sticking to the topic throughout the discussion. – In other words, it is where one part of a conversation ends and where begins.
